Berlin's Hauptbahnhof (Central Train Station) is a passenger's dream. A giant modern railway station/shopping mall which interacts and is easy to navigate. It is close to the German Reichstag and looms tall in the former East German sector of Berlin. Trains slip quietly in and out of the station with engineering precision.
